Lloyd's of London

Lloyd's of London is a marketplace where brokers and underwriters come together to buy and sell insurance. It’s not an insurance company but a meeting place where brokers buy insurance on their clients’ behalf from underwriters. Much of the business is conducted in the world-famous Underwriting Room, which welcomes more than 5000 people, sees GBP 100m in premiums come into the market and GBP 82.1m paid out in claims every single day.

 

Lloyd’s is known for its innovation and willingness to insure unusual risks. The market has covered Arctic explorers, international aid organisations, satellite launches and taken on major global risks including cyber, terrorism and the consequences of climate change. And on a January morning in 1912, it insured the Titanic for GBP 1m.
